Output 6c7960524f818598522efc296f925c18b0057472f4b1529bc7350c8c059ad0a7:19

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f09ec91045dc254923b20882495a3fbf7be55f7 OP_EQUAL
address
3EjLSWihP2GRVtSrUrtdRCGtb41YSfWDBq
transaction
6c7960524f818598522efc296f925c18b0057472f4b1529bc7350c8c059ad0a7
spent
true